Surrender of the Japanese on the USS
Original caption: Tokyo, Japan: Ceremonies of the Japanese surrender on board the battleship Missouri, 1945. Japanese Foreign Minister Shigemitsu signs as MacArthur braodcasts ceremonies. September 2, 1945 Tokyo, Japan
